**Capacity note — Vellastra dispatch simulator.** For the eng sync: simulating the 40-car Marrowgate tower at 10x speed saturates one worker at roughly 9k rider events/sec, so we'll shard by bank rather than by floor. Memory stays flat if the event ring is sized correctly. The knobs we propose locking in are these.

tuning table, hahof-tafop:
RATE_LIMITS = {
    "ulaix": 10,
    "wenath": 1,
}

## Artifact Signing — SDK Parity Notes (Weekly Sync)

Kestrel SDK for Android reached parity with the Swift client this sprint: offline queueing, batched telemetry, and retry semantics now match. Both SDKs ship as signed artifacts from the same pipeline. Remaining gap: background sync throttling, targeted next sprint. Verify both release bundles before tagging. Both artifacts validate against the shared signing key below.

signing key of kawig-fafog = bky19_6Fypv1qws7J8qJtaYjX

Welcome to the Fernwick crew! Our serverless handlers on Quillstack can take a few seconds to cold start, so we pre-warm the checkout and invoice functions every five minutes via the Pingloop scheduler. Don't disable it without pinging the platform channel first. Warmed deploys need to be signed before Quillstack accepts them, so use the key below.

signing key of fafog-yahop = bky13_bboaNr7jtdAGv

Handover Note — Director Transition

Welcome aboard. The Q3 cash-flow forecast for Brellway Components is largely complete; receivables from the Ostermark depot contract land in week six, and payroll timing is unchanged. Watch the tooling deposit due to Farrow & Quince — it tightens liquidity mid-quarter. Below is the confidential note on our wider business plans.

management briefing: The renewal with Ulaathix Group closes at $2 million a year, 15 percent below the last contract. Project Oliwyn slips by two quarters because of the audit delay.

**Action item PM-2291-04:** During the Thornfield outage, responders used `tailgate` to follow gateway logs but hit the undocumented 500-line buffer cap, losing early error context. We will raise the cap to 10,000 lines, add a visible truncation warning, and emit a metric when truncation occurs. Reviewer: please verify the warning appears on both TTY and piped output. Acceptance criteria and test cases are listed on the page below.

dashboard of yagug-yafop = https://sonarqube.zarqeldata.corp/pipeline/run/ticket/job/a05c978b94bd721e